पासवर्ड संरक्षित वर्ड दस्तावेज़ लोड करें
परिचय
डिजिटल युग में, अपने दस्तावेज़ों की सुरक्षा और प्रमाणीकरण पहले से कहीं अधिक महत्वपूर्ण है। वॉटरमार्किंग आपकी फ़ाइलों को सुरक्षित रखने की एक शक्तिशाली तकनीक है, और .NET के लिए GroupDocs.Watermark के साथ, आप इसे आसानी से कर सकते हैं। यह व्यापक मार्गदर्शिका आपको पासवर्ड-संरक्षित वर्ड दस्तावेज़ को वॉटरमार्क करने की प्रक्रिया के बारे में बताएगी, यह सुनिश्चित करने के लिए प्रत्येक चरण का विवरण देगी कि आप इसे समझते हैं और इसे आसानी से लागू कर सकते हैं।
आवश्यक शर्तें
वॉटरमार्किंग प्रक्रिया में उतरने से पहले, सुनिश्चित करें कि आपके पास निम्नलिखित हैं:
- .NET के लिए GroupDocs.Watermark: यहां से नवीनतम संस्करण डाउनलोड करेंवेबसाइट.
- विकास परिवेश: विज़ुअल स्टूडियो जैसा विकास परिवेश।
- C# का बुनियादी ज्ञान: C# प्रोग्रामिंग से परिचित होना।
- .NET फ्रेमवर्क: सुनिश्चित करें कि .NET फ्रेमवर्क स्थापित है।
- पासवर्ड-संरक्षित वर्ड दस्तावेज़: एक वर्ड दस्तावेज़ जिस पर आप काम करेंगे।
- अस्थायी लाइसेंस: से अस्थायी लाइसेंस प्राप्त करेंग्रुपडॉक्स यदि आवश्यक हुआ।
नामस्थान आयात करें
इससे पहले कि हम कोडिंग शुरू करें, सुनिश्चित करें कि आप आवश्यक नामस्थान आयात कर लें। यह सुनिश्चित करता है कि आपका प्रोग्राम आपके द्वारा उपयोग किए जा रहे GroupDocs वर्गों और विधियों को पहचानता है।
using GroupDocs.Watermark.Options.WordProcessing;
using GroupDocs.Watermark.Watermarks;
using System.IO;
using System;
चरण 1: दस्तावेज़ पथ और आउटपुट पथ को परिभाषित करें
अपने दस्तावेज़ का पथ निर्दिष्ट करके और वॉटरमार्क वाली फ़ाइल को आप कहाँ सहेजना चाहते हैं, निर्दिष्ट करके प्रारंभ करें। इससे प्रोग्राम को आपकी फ़ाइलें आसानी से ढूंढने में मदद मिलेगी.
string documentPath = "Your Document Path";
string outputFileName = Path.Combine("Your Document Directory", Path.GetFileName(documentPath));
चरण 2: पासवर्ड के साथ लोड विकल्प सेट करें
इसके बाद, आपको Word दस्तावेज़ के लिए लोड विकल्पों को परिभाषित करने की आवश्यकता है। पासवर्ड-सुरक्षित दस्तावेज़ खोलने के लिए यह महत्वपूर्ण है।
var loadOptions = new WordProcessingLoadOptions();
loadOptions.Password = "P@$w0rd";
चरण 3: वॉटरमार्कर प्रारंभ करें
अब, वॉटरमार्कर वर्ग का एक उदाहरण बनाएं। यह वह मुख्य वर्ग है जिसका उपयोग आप अपने दस्तावेज़ में वॉटरमार्क जोड़ने के लिए करेंगे।
using (Watermarker watermarker = new Watermarker(documentPath, loadOptions))
{
// इसके बाद के कदम यहां उठाए जाएंगे
}
चरण 4: वॉटरमार्क बनाएं
के अंदरusing
ब्लॉक करें, वॉटरमार्क ऑब्जेक्ट बनाएं। इस उदाहरण के लिए, हम टेक्स्ट वॉटरमार्क का उपयोग करेंगे।
TextWatermark watermark = new TextWatermark("Test watermark", new Font("Arial", 12));
चरण 5: दस्तावेज़ में वॉटरमार्क जोड़ें
का उपयोग करके दस्तावेज़ में बनाए गए वॉटरमार्क को जोड़ेंAdd
वॉटरमार्कर वर्ग की विधि.
watermarker.Add(watermark);
चरण 6: वॉटरमार्क दस्तावेज़ सहेजें
अंत में, वॉटरमार्क वाले दस्तावेज़ को निर्दिष्ट आउटपुट पथ पर सहेजें।
watermarker.Save(outputFileName);
निष्कर्ष
आपके दस्तावेज़ों को वॉटरमार्क करना आपकी सामग्री की सुरक्षा के लिए एक महत्वपूर्ण कदम है, और .NET के लिए GroupDocs.Watermark के साथ, यह बहुत आसान है। इस गाइड का पालन करके, आपने सीखा है कि पासवर्ड-सुरक्षित वर्ड दस्तावेज़ को कैसे लोड किया जाए, वॉटरमार्क कैसे जोड़ा जाए और परिणाम को कैसे सहेजा जाए। चाहे आप गोपनीय जानकारी सुरक्षित कर रहे हों या अपने दस्तावेज़ों में पेशेवर स्पर्श जोड़ रहे हों, वॉटरमार्किंग आपके डिजिटल शस्त्रागार में एक आवश्यक उपकरण है।
अक्सर पूछे जाने वाले प्रश्न
Q1: GroupDocs.Watermark किन प्रारूपों का समर्थन करता है?
A1: GroupDocs.Watermark PDF, DOCX, XLSX, PPTX और कई छवि प्रारूपों सहित विभिन्न स्वरूपों का समर्थन करता है।
Q2: क्या मैं वॉटरमार्क के स्वरूप को अनुकूलित कर सकता हूँ?
A2: हाँ, आप टेक्स्ट, फ़ॉन्ट, आकार, रंग और वॉटरमार्क की स्थिति को अनुकूलित कर सकते हैं।
Q3: क्या किसी दस्तावेज़ से वॉटरमार्क हटाना संभव है?
उ3: हाँ, GroupDocs.Watermark दस्तावेज़ों से वॉटरमार्क खोजने और हटाने के तरीके प्रदान करता है।
Q4: मैं GroupDocs.Watermark का निःशुल्क परीक्षण कैसे प्राप्त कर सकता हूँ?
उ4: आप यहां से नि:शुल्क परीक्षण डाउनलोड कर सकते हैंवेबसाइट.
Q5: यदि मुझे कोई समस्या आती है तो मुझे कहां से सहायता मिल सकती है?
A5: सहायता के लिए, पर जाएँGroupDocs सहायता फ़ोरम.